SCOPE OF PROJECT

 

Summary:

The SCEIS Team is implementing SAP for state government business processes
related to finance, budgeting, grants management, materials management,
human resources and payroll. Under supervision of the Training Team Lead,
the Intermediate/professional technical trainer will serve as a member of
the Enterprise Change and Communications Team for the SC Enterprise
Information System (SCEIS). The Intermediate/Professional Technical Trainer
will focus on training, learning and performance of South Carolina State
Agencies and assessment of their abilities to conduct business processes in
the SCEIS/SAP solution.  In conjunction with the Training Team Lead, plans,
develops, delivers, documents, assesses and reports Project training,
student learning, and performance. Designs training, online help, classes,
workshops and electronic training. Delivers training to a vairety of
audiences, understanding and applying adult learning principles. The
Intermediate/Professional technical trainer should have a Bachelor's Degree
in a relevant field of work (i.e. Business, Education, Information
Technology) or at least 2 years equivalent work experience. 

 

Specific Duties and Responsibilities

.         Serves as an enterprise trainer for the SCEIS Enterprise Change
and Communications Team in assigned business areas by training new SCEIS
project members, Agency trainers, and customer-learners.

.         Works with vendors, SCEIS functional team members, and Agency
Support Teams to properly assess, develop, deliver, evaluate and report
training (online and face-to-face). All training should incorporate South
Carolina code and regulations, SCEIS/SAP best practices, and workforce
transitioning.

.         Assists with curriculum development, class scheduling, student
registration and testing, awarding of certificates, and transcripts for the
approximated 51,000 customers-learners targeted by the SCEIS project.

.         Works with other Project teams, as necessary, and Agencies to
develop appropriate documentation and performance measures for training,
learning and performance, job aids, promotional materials, and Website
information.

.         Participates in various workshops and presentations to educate
users and to promote the SCEIS project.
